Supplies I Use for Junk Journaling
You don’t need a lot of special supplies to make the Keeper of Little Things journal. Below are some of the tools and materials I use for my own junk journal projects and in my tutorials.

Paper Cardstock
Heavy enough for better color ink absorption.
Paper Trimmer
More control over cuts than the bigger ones.
Detail Scissors
Good for cutting around the smaller journal pieces and ephemera.
Craft Knife
For cutting those precision cuts.
Cutting Mat
Must have for over your table. (I have a glass table top)
Glue / Adhesive
I use Tacky glue for all my crafts. Tip: A dab of hot glue will hold it until the glue dries.
Double-Sided Tape
Some people prefer this over glue.
Bookbinding kit
This kit has everything you need plus a little more and is a very good price.
Printer
The absolute best I’ve had and use.
Making Your Keeper of Little Things Journal
One of my favorite things about junk journaling is that no two finished journals have to look exactly alike. Keeper of Little Things was designed with that in mind.
In the video tutorial above, I show you how I assembled my journal and how the different interactive pieces work together. You can follow my version step by step, or change things as you go.
Try adding photographs, handwritten notes, pressed flowers or leaves, ticket stubs, little drawings, favorite quotes, nature finds, and other small paper keepsakes that have meaning to you.
You can also add extra pages from your own paper collection, move pockets and tuck spots to different locations, or leave spaces empty until you find something special to put there.
The goal isn’t to make your journal look exactly like mine. It’s to create a little home for the things you want to remember.
